在当前开源和协作编程的时代,GitHub作为全球最大的代码托管平台,吸引了众多开发者和项目团队的关注。很多新手和老手在使用GitHub时会产生一个重要问题:GitHub有多少免费空间?本文将详细解析这一问题,并提供使用GitHub的实用指南。
GitHub免费空间的基本概念
在讨论GitHub的免费空间之前,首先我们需要了解什么是GitHub。GitHub是一个基于Git的代码托管平台,提供版本控制、项目管理等功能,方便开发者进行协作。
GitHub的免费帐户
对于一般用户,GitHub提供免费的账户选项。在免费帐户下,用户可以使用以下功能:
- 无限量的公共代码库
- 最多3个私人代码库(2020年后已取消限制)
- 协作功能
这些功能使得个人开发者和小团队能够免费利用GitHub进行项目管理和版本控制。
GitHub存储限制
公共代码库
- 无上限:用户可以创建任意数量的公共代码库,这些代码库对所有人开放。
- 文件大小限制:每个文件的大小限制为100MB,单个代码库的大小限制为1GB。
私人代码库
- 免费限制:在免费账户下,用户最多可以创建3个私人代码库。
- 同样的文件和库大小限制:与公共代码库一样,私人代码库的文件大小同样限制为100MB,代码库总大小也为1GB。
GitHub Actions与存储限制
在使用GitHub Actions进行自动化工作流时,用户也需注意存储的使用限制:
- 每月2000分钟的免费运行时间(针对公共库)
- 1GB的存储空间限制
如何管理GitHub空间
在使用GitHub时,管理存储空间显得尤为重要。以下是一些管理存储空间的技巧:
- 定期清理不再使用的代码库:删除过期或不再维护的代码库,以释放空间。
- 使用Git LFS:对于大型文件,可以使用Git Large File Storage(Git LFS)来存储。
- 注意代码库的大小:定期检查代码库的大小,避免达到1GB的上限。
常见问题解答
1. GitHub的免费用户可以创建多少个私人代码库?
答:从2020年起,GitHub允许免费用户创建任意数量的私人代码库。
2. GitHub对文件大小有何限制?
答:每个文件最大限制为100MB,而每个代码库的总大小限制为1GB。
3. 如何清理GitHub中的旧项目?
答:可以在GitHub网页界面中找到“设置”选项,进入后选择“删除此存储库”即可清理旧项目。
4. GitHub Actions的使用有何限制?
答:在公共库中,每月提供2000分钟的免费运行时间,并且1GB的存储空间限制。
结论
综上所述,GitHub的免费空间为用户提供了充足的条件,以支持开源项目和个人开发的需求。了解这些限制和管理技巧,可以帮助开发者更高效地利用这一平台,推动项目的进展。希望本文对你在GitHub上的开发之旅有所帮助!
正文完